• 技术文章 >php教程 >PHP开发

    Symfony2实现从数据库获取数据的方法小结

    高洛峰高洛峰2016-12-26 11:33:03原创421
    本文实例讲述了Symfony2实现从数据库获取数据的方法。分享给大家供大家参考,具体如下:

    假设有一张表:test, 字段:name,color;
    有2条记录:
    Tom blue
    Lily red

    示例1:

    $conn = $this->getDoctrine()->getConnection();
    $data = $conn->fetchcolumn("SELECT name, color FROM test");
    echo '<pre>'; print_r($data);

    结果为:

    Tom

    示例2:

       
    $conn = $this->getDoctrine()->getConnection();
    $data = $conn->fetchArray("SELECT name, color FROM test");
    echo '<pre>'; print_r($data);

    结果为:

    Array
    (
      [0]=>Tom
      [1]=>blue
    )

    示例3:

    $conn = $this->getDoctrine()->getConnection();
    $data = $conn->fetchAssoc("SELECT name, color FROM test");
    echo '<pre>'; print_r($data);

    结果为:

    Array
    (
      [name]=>Tom
      [color]=>blue
    )

    示例4:

    $conn = $this->getDoctrine()->getConnection();
    $data = $conn->fetchAll("SELECT name, color FROM test");
    echo '<pre>'; print_r($data);

    结果为:

    Array
    (
      [0] => Array
        (
          [name]=>Tom
          [color]=>blue
        )
      [1] => Array
        (
          [name]=>Lily
          [color]=>red
        )
    )

    希望本文所述对大家基于Symfony框架的PHP程序设计有所帮助。

    更多Symfony2实现从数据库获取数据的方法小结相关文章请关注PHP中文网!

    声明:本文原创发布php中文网,转载请注明出处,感谢您的尊重!如有疑问,请联系admin@php.cn处理
    专题推荐:Symfony 数据库
    上一篇:Symfony2使用Doctrine进行数据库查询方法实例总结 下一篇:Symfony2之session与cookie用法小结
    大前端线上培训班

    相关文章推荐

    • PHP使用glob函数遍历目录或文件夹的方法• centos yum 安装 mongodb 以及php扩展• PHP中session使用方法详解第1/2页• Zend Framework 入门(1)—快速上手

    全部评论我要评论

  • 取消发布评论发送
  • 1/1

    PHP中文网